The best option for emergency boarding is to choose external-grade CDX plywood, which is thicker and more durable than regular wood. This type of plywood is less likely to deteriorate or attract insects, and it is able to stand up to water and wind. It is also easier to work with than standard wood. This makes it ideal for securing doors and windows.

Plywood boards are the tried-and-true method for pre-storm boarding up and can be purchased at most home improvement stores. They don't offer permanent protection but they are an affordable alternative to costly shutters made of steel or aluminum, which require approval from the city or HOA.
To avoid confusion, boards must be cut to the proper size and labelled with the name of the window or door that they are intended for. It is a good idea for the screws to be bigger than the heads of the screws. This will keep the screws from binding and weakening your structure. It's also recommended to choose a bit that's slightly larger than the screw head, that will ensure a perfect fit. This will also make it easier to screw the plywood in the right place.
When the hurricane watch is declared start boarding up your window. This allows you to purchase the supplies you need and complete the task without being sucked into a rapidly developing storm.
Begin by measuring the dimensions of the height, width and depth of each window or opening. This will allow you to find the correct sized pieces of plywood. Once you have the measurements, you can mark where you will need to mount each piece of plywood. Then, using a circular or jigsaw, cut the plywood into the desired size. Next, label each piece and add an arrow to show which side is higher.

The most common material for building a boarding structure is plywood available at home improvement stores and hardware chains. It is recommended to choose plywood that is at 5/8 inches thick and of exterior grade. You can also make use of cement boards to do this, but they're less durable. Boarding up the home does not just reduce the chance of damage, but also stops vermin and insects from entering the home. It is recommended to paint or seal the boards, since it will make them last longer.
